Abstract

The major tax questions related to electronic commerce have to do with international taxation. The main topics which arise in relation to direct taxation of electronic commerce are, firstly, the nature of the income obtained, secondly, determining the place of residence of the subjects involved, and thirdly, the controversial application of the concept of a permanent establishment for electronic commerce operations.
